The Little State University Athletic Department faces an immediate budgeting crisis. Due to state budgeting woes, the legislature has reduced its allocation to Little State significantly for the upcoming year. The impact of this reduction included a loss of $800,000 to the athletic department, which represents approximately ten percent of the athletic budget. LSU Athletic Director Beth Duncan must determine how to best make the necessary cuts while preserving a strong department and minimizing the impact on student-athletes.
